9 THORNE CLOSE is a small detached house of 83m², built sometime between 1996 and 2002, which could now be worth an estimated £227,505. It was last sold for £175,000 in December 2019, which was around 27% below the average December 2019 detached price in the Bassetlaw local authority area. The most recent EPC inspection was August 2019, where the current energy rating was D, and the potential energy rating was B.

9 THORNE CLOSE Price Paid vs. HPI Average

The below graph shows the average detached house price in the Bassetlaw local authority area over time, sourced from the HPI. The two 9 THORNE CLOSE sales from June 2001 and December 2019 have been plotted on the graph. A line has been extrapolated to show what the value of the property might have been over time, following each sale, had it maintained the same margin above or below the HPI (as a percentage). For example, the June 2001 sale was for 17% below the HPI. So the extrapolation line tracks at 17% below the HPI over time, until the December 2019 sale, where it falls to 27% below the HPI. The line then continues to track at 27% below the HPI.

What might 9 THORNE CLOSE be worth now?

9 THORNE CLOSE might now be worth an estimated £227,505.

This is based on house price inflation of 30%, between December 2019 and February 2025, for detached houses, in the Bassetlaw local authority area, as calculated by the Office for National Statistics and published in their UK House Price Index (HPI).

The 30% inflationary increase is applied to the most recent sale price for 9 THORNE CLOSE of £175,000 on 13th December 2019. For the value to have increased from £175,000 to £227,505 over the six years and ten months to February 2025, the following assumptions must hold true:

  • The value of 9 THORNE CLOSE has moved in line with the HPI for detached houses in the Bassetlaw local authority area.
  • The December 2019 sale price of £175,000 represented a fair market value for the property.
  • The size, condition, and specification of 9 THORNE CLOSE has not materially changed since December 2019.
Disclaimer: Please note that this is a theoretical estimate based on assumptions which may or may not be correct. It should not be relied on for any purpose.
